The first ever DVD from Van Morrison. Disc one is the complete show from
1980 and features the tracks Wavelength, Tupelo Honey, Moondance and many
more, while disc two features the complete show from his 1974 appearance
and features tracks including I Like It Like That, Foggy Mountain Top,
Heathrow Shuffle and Street Choir. See the

[Recorded at live performances in Dublin and Belfast, 1979. Released
in 1981 by Hendring, Ltd]
Moondance / Checking it Out / Moonshine Whiskey / Tupelo Honey / Wavelength /
Saint Dominic's Preview / Don't Look Back / I've Been Working / Gloria / Cyprus
Avenue

A [1995] one hour retrospective on the life and music of the
inimitable Van Morrison. Featuring in depth interview and archive performance
footage this programme is as complete a picture of one of music's most
enigmatic performers as exists anywhere.
